Chase McIlveen is a 2026 SS with a 6-0 135 lb. frame from Lindsay, ON. Features a slender build with room to add. Ran a 7.85 60-yard dash. Primary infielder. Showcased quality fundamentals on the dirt. Moves well laterally with fluid footwork into the catchpoint. Soft hands catch the ball consistently. Displayed a solid arm across. Threw 73 mph during workouts. Right-handed hitter. Utilizes an even base stance with a simple timing mechanism. Swings on a linear path. Shows good bat to ball skills. Approach stays through the middle of the field. Still developing consistent bat speed through contact.

Swing Efficiency™
Swing Efficiency™ is a score from 0-100 based on how fast you move your body compared to other players of a similar height and weight. Our library of over 10,000 hitters shows that for a given body type, higher swing efficiencies generate higher exit velos. PG All-American Arjun Nimmala may only weigh 170 lbs, but he can still hit 103MPH off a tee thanks to his elite Swing Efficiency™.
